Welcome to the Fennwick release team. Before each release, verify the CSV Import Wizard against the golden fixture set: headers with BOM markers, quoted delimiters, and the 50,000-row stress file. The wizard must reject malformed rows with line-numbered errors, never silently drop them. Record results in the Larkspur checklist before sign-off. If any fixture regresses, freeze the release and notify the data-tooling owner at the address below.

alerts address for kafof-bagag: kasael@olvarqdyn.corp

Ticket #: Facilities — Evacuation-chair store, Level 3

The evacuation-chair store beside Stairwell C at Dunmore House has been re-keyed after last month's inspection by Halloway Safety. Team assistants should note the store must stay unobstructed and is checked weekly. Access is now via the keypad rather than the old brass key; the code is below.

door code, tajof-kageg: bdg-QVDCE-3

When a visitor reports that the Lanternwalk audio-guide app plays the wrong track for an exhibit at the Verrow Gallery, first confirm the beacon mapping in the admin console before touching the content bundle. Incorrect mappings are almost always caused by a stale sync after curators rearrange a wing. Re-run the sync job, wait five minutes, and verify on a test device. Step-by-step instructions with screenshots are on this internal page.

operations page: https://confluence.zemvarlabs.internal/projects/display/browse/display/8963

## Authentication

Timestone exports reports in the requesting user's timezone, not UTC, so support agents reproducing a customer's export must authenticate as a scoped service identity with the matching timezone claim. Export endpoints reject anonymous calls outright. For the shared support sandbox, use the bearer token below.

login token, yajeg-fawif: eyJhbGciOiJIUzI1NiIsInR5cCI6IkpXVCJ9.eyJzdWIiOiIEdPQYnZXaZIn0.HSRTnYZBx0Qc